carbon clean

    Hi Has anyone had a carbon clean done on their car and what benefits have you seen? My car isn't giving me any problems but the idea of paying £50 to get it cleaned seems like a great opportunity! Your thoughts please??? ''The engine carbon clean is a service to clean the inside if your...